Former Red Sox Manager Alex Cora who refused to visit the White house after the Red Sox won the World Series was fired this week.
Red Sox management said it was on ‘mutual terms”. Cora worked for the Huston Astros and cheated there to help the Astro win the world series… Then Cora came to Boston and cheated in Boston to help the Red Sox win the World Series.
